Codengineering - блог о программировании ➜ страница 921


Сделать функцию замены нечувствительной к регистру символов

У меня есть функция, которая заменяет текстовые смайлики и т. д. с изображением смайликов Как я могу сделать этот случай нечувствительным? Я пробовал использовать "gi" и "ig" в заменителе, но это, кажется, не имеет значения var emots = { ':)' : 'smile', ':-)' : 'smile', ';)' : 'wink', ';-)' : 'wink', ':(' : 'downer', ':-(' : 'downer', ':D' : 'happy', ':-D' : 'happy', '(smoke)' : 'smoke', '(y)' : 'thumbsup', '(b)' : 'beer', '(c)' : 'coffee', ...

bash: /usr / bin / ruby: такого файла или каталога нет

Я пытаюсь запустить программу ruby и получаю bash: /usr/bin/ruby: No such file or directory, когда я перехожу к /usr/bin/ruby и ls | grep ruby я получаю вывод с ruby в нем. Когда я пытаюсь ./ruby, я все равно получаю bash: ./ruby: No such file or directory. Я пытался удалить и переустановить ruby безрезультатно. У кого-нибудь есть хоть малейшее представление о том, что происходит? Я действительно в тупике. ...

Эффективный способ в Python удалить элемент из строки, разделенной запятыми

Я ищу наиболее эффективный способ добавить элемент в строку, разделенную запятыми, сохраняя при этом алфавитный порядок слов: Например: string = 'Apples, Bananas, Grapes, Oranges' subtraction = 'Bananas' result = 'Apples, Grapes, Oranges' Также, способ сделать это, но при сохранении идентификаторов: string = '1:Apples, 4:Bananas, 6:Grapes, 23:Oranges' subtraction = '4:Bananas' result = '1:Apples, 6:Grapes, 23:Oranges' Пример кода очень ценится. Огромное спасибо. ...

Как удалить конечные нули с помощью ssrs?

У меня есть столбец DECIMAL(18,4). когда я вставляю данные, как 123.45 он становится 123.4500 Я хочу показать его в SSRS, Как 123.45. Как удалить эти нули в SSRS? ...

MVC "Доступ запрещен" с помощью IIS

Возникли серьезные проблемы с выходом за пределы сообщения "доступ запрещен": Сообщение об ошибке 401.2: несанкционированный вход в систему не удался из-за конфигурации сервера. Убедитесь, что у вас есть разрешение на просмотр этого каталога или страницы на основе предоставленных учетных данных и методов проверки подлинности, включенных на веб-сервере. Обратитесь за дополнительной помощью к администратору веб-сервера. Как я сюда попал Работает под управлением Windows 7, Professional. ...

c# - различные типы при загрузке из сборки с использованием отражения

У меня есть решение с 3 проектами: 1) графический исполняемый файл 2) библиотека классов, содержащая открытый API и открытый интерфейс. 3) библиотека классов класса, реализующего указанный выше интерфейс Я пытаюсь реализовать загрузчик ресурсов в API, так что когда графический интерфейс вызывает метод API.Foo(), я просматриваю каждую сборку в определенной папке (найдено по адресу: . resources), который содержит копию сборок, которые я скомпилировал (#3). Затем я хочу добавить ресурс в список ...

Примерно приблизительная ширина строки текста в Python? [закрытый]

Как можно, используя Python, приблизить ширину шрифта данной строки текста? Я ищу функцию с прототипом, похожим на: def getApproximateFontWidth(the_string, font_name="Arial", font_size=12): return ... picas or pixels or something similar ... Я не ищу ничего очень строгого, аппроксимация будет в порядке. Мотивация для этого заключается в том, что я генерирую усеченную строку в бэкэнде моего веб-приложения и отправляю ее на внешний интерфейс для отображения. В большинстве случаев строки ...

Redux не обновляет компоненты при обновлении свойств глубокого неизменяемого состояния

Мой вопрос: почему обновление свойства объекта в массиве в моем неизменяемом состоянии (Map) не вызывает Redux для обновления моего компонента? Я пытаюсь создать виджет, который загружает файлы на мой сервер, и мое начальное состояние (из моего UploaderReducer, который вы увидите ниже) объекта выглядит следующим образом: let initState = Map({ files: List(), displayMode: 'grid', currentRequests: List() }); У меня есть метод thunk, который запускает загрузку и отправляет действия, когда ...

Zend framework flash messanger сообщение и перенаправление

Итак, я создаю проект с использованием zend-framwork и пытаюсь реализовать помощник flash messenger, но не могу найти никакой хорошей практики для его реализации. Что мне нужно, так это использовать flash messenger для отправки сообщения и перенаправления, в то время как сообщение будет отображаться непосредственно в определенном месте макета.phtml. Я знаю, что для редиректора я могу сделать это: $redirector = Zend_Controller_Action_HelperBroker::getStaticHelper('redirector'); $redirector-&gt ...

Хранение и загрузка матриц в OpenGL

Можно ли сказать OpenGL хранить текущую матрицу преобразования в определенном месте (вместо того, чтобы помещать ее в стек) и загружать матрицу из определенного места? Я предпочитаю решение, которое не предполагает дополнительной передачи данных между видеоустройством и основной памятью (т. е. лучше хранить матрицу где-то в видеопамяти). ...